Wait… HRT Might Make You Gain Weight?! Gasp.
Before you throw your hormone doctor out the window… hear this.
According to HRT expert Kimberly Cunningham, when women start hormone replacement therapy — often including testosterone — the scale may actually go up at first. I know. The irony. Most women start HRT hoping the scale finally goes down.
But here’s the physiology part no one explains:
When your hormones finally start working again, your body wakes up. Metabolism improves, recovery improves, and your body becomes more responsive to building muscle. And muscle… weighs more than fat.
So if you lose 3 pounds of fat but gain 5 pounds of muscle, guess what?The scale says you’re heavier.
But your waist is smaller, your body is stronger, and your metabolism is firing again.
👑 Queenager Reality Check- The scale might go up…but your body composition is winning.
Less fat. More muscle. Smaller waist. That’s not weight gain. That’s a glow-up. 💥
